George Floyd Square is a commemorative two-block stretch of Chicago Avenue in south Minneapolis centered on the intersection where George Floyd was murdered by Minneapolis police officer Derek Chauvin on May 25, 2020, outside Cup Foods. After video of Floyd’s death spread, the site became a center of mourning, protest, and demands for racial justice, helping fuel one of the largest protest movements in the United States since the civil rights era. Mourners and activists turned the intersection into an occupied memorial space filled with public art, while debates over access, safety, and policing continued. The city later formally named the area and began planning a permanent memorial and redesigned corridor.
